#4ad2c0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ad2c0 is composed of 29% red, 82.4%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.6%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 172.1 degrees, a saturation of 60.2% and a lightness of 55.7%. #4ad2c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#94ffff with #00a581.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#4ad2c0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020807 is the darkest color, while #f7fd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#4ad2c0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#879593 is the less saturated color, while #1ffde0 is the most saturated one.
